This was posted on the myspace today -

--------------------------------------------------------------------
ULTRA's weekend kicks off that Friday afternoon at 4:00 pm and runs until midnight. Appearing over three stages is the festival headliner The CURE along with TiÎsto (who is slated for a rare live performance), Deep Dish, Shiny Toy Guns and Miss Kittin.

Saturday Paul van Dyk and other turntable titans Carl Cox, Erick Morillo, Danny Tenaglia and Ferry Corsten will perform over nine stages from noon until midnight. The complete line-up for both days will be announced at a later date.

Tickets for ULTRA MUSIC FESTIVAL 9 are currently only available as two-day passes at $99.90 for general admission and $350 for VIP, plus tax and fees. VIP includes access to multiple, strategically placed VIP platforms with preferred viewing of UMF stages as well as several designated VIP tents and areas. Additional VIP amenities include: express entry into UMF with separate VIP entrance, VIP bars with no lines, air-conditioned restroom trailer facilities and seating areas with couches. VIP Table Service is also available. Contact [email protected] for more info. Tickets may be purchased through www.ultramuscfestival.com now and through select retail ticket outlets beginning in January.
